Statement on 'stars' from Fenerbahçe President Ali Koç! Will they be on the jerseys next season?
Speaking at the signing ceremony for the sponsorship deal with Adidas, Fenerbahçe President Ali Koç stated that they have signed the highest-budget sponsorship agreement in the history of Turkish sports. Koç also made a statement regarding whether there will be stars on the jerseys in the new season.
Fenerbahçe Sports Club held a signing ceremony for its new sponsorship agreement with Adidas.
Within the scope of the agreement, the Yellow-Navy club's football, basketball, and volleyball teams will be on the field with jerseys and equipment designed by Adidas for the next five years.
Club President Ali Koç made important statements at the ceremony, saying, "Today, we are signing the highest-budget agreement in the history of Turkish sports here."
Koç stated that they will not use stars on the crest on their jerseys in the 2025-2026 season either.
Koç noted the following:
"We are here at the signing ceremony for Fenerbahçe, which represents Turkish sports most strongly, and Adidas to come together once again after many years. All our teams will take the field and compete against their rivals with special designs prepared by Adidas for the first time.
Adidas and Fenerbahçe are joining forces in three different branches for the first time. This is the most effective reflection of Fenerbahçe's globalization in three separate branches. We are signing the highest-budget agreement in the history of Turkish sports."
Our new jerseys will go on sale on July 1st. All our teams will take the field in Adidas jerseys for 5 years. The situation will also be the same in our youth categories. These jerseys will leave their mark on the coming years and bring success."
